Scope and Content of the Series

From the Series:

The Political Activities series contains material that documents Mary Long's involvement with political candidates, elections, and organizations; her writing for nurses on political involvement; and political appointments she received. The series primarily contains printed material and correspondence, including manuscripts, correspondence, and legal documents related to Mary Long's published book chapter, co-authored with Diana J. Mason, "State Governments" (in Mason and Susan W. Talbott, eds., Political Action Handbook for Nurses, 1985, revised as Policy and Politics for Nurses). Other files document local, state, national, and non-Georgia political campaigns with which Long was involved or followed, 1976-1998, and the National Conventions of the Democratic Party in 1988 and 1992. Ephemera and correspondence reflect Long's service as a volunteer at the 1988 convention (held in Atlanta) and as a delegate at the 1992 convention (in New York City).

Appointed positions Long held that are documented in this series include member, Civilian Review Board, City of Atlanta Police Department; consumer member, Georgia State Board of Examination, Qualification and Registration of Architects; member, Judicial Nominating Commission for the State of Georgia; and member of the Advisory Boards of Georgia Department of Community Health's Office of Minority Health and Office of Women's Health. Files related to her service on the City of Atlanta's Task Force on the Homeless are part of Series II. See Series IX for Long's political artifacts.
